The video Whispers Of Kisses, explores the Scottish philosopher, David Hume's premise that human beings are compilations of their desires that are constantly in flux, in essence, bundles of desire.
The image of romantic desire is introduced by couples kissing which shifts to the close inspection of a body wrapped. The body wrapped by "bundles of desires and bundles of anxieties" moves to a water environment which shifts the focus to the personal exploration of the interior boundaries of desire.
The canon of desire being founded in absence and loss is central and evoked through the use of Verdi's aria, "Va pensiero, sull ali dorate" from his opera "Nabucco". Verdi's music becomes the liturgy of a safe place where the feminine body is no longer in jeopardy but comes into it's own as a natural feature of the landscape.
